State Technology Plan’s History
• SB 866 was signed into law on June 17, 2011, by Gov. Perry.
• TEC §38.0031 requires the Texas Education Agency to establish a committee to develop a plan for integrating technology into the classroom and to provide this plan to school districts.

“Technology provides a bridge between
students’ current skills and the tasks they must perform.
The goal is to support students in skills not
yet mastered by providing access to
instructional/assistive technology in
conjunction with learning strategies
and targeted reading instruction.”
Hecker & Engstrom, 2005

Remember
Even though some accommodations may be
appropriate for instructional use, they may not be appropriate or
allowable on a statewide assessment. Any questions
should be directed to [email protected]
